The lyrics to Robb Nash's song "Shadows" are about the difficulties of life and how it can seem like all of our dreams are fading away. The opening lines illustrate a sense of disappointment, a feeling that the time spent in a day seems like a waste with nothing accomplished. The repetition of the word “tragedy” emphasizes the frustration and disappointment of the singer.
The lyrics then move on to a broader perspective, describing the passage of time in days, weeks, and years, and how it feels like we are falling closer to our fears, like gravity. This fear of falling is linked to the need for reassurance and support from people around us, wishing that someone could tell us that everything is going to be okay. The repetition of the phrase “all that you want is someone to tell you it's okay” underlines this desire for comfort and validation.
The lyrics then lead into the chorus, where the singer asks the audience to reflect on the times where they have been dwarfed by their troubles, where their shadow looms larger than they do. The singer asks, “Tell me where did I go so wrong?” which could mean that the circumstances of life can feel overwhelming, and it can be difficult to pinpoint the reason for that.
In the final verse, the receiver shifts from himself to the audience. The singer acknowledges that the darkest days have covered him, and he does not wish to become that shadow – he wants to face the sun and make it follow him. This last verse is a message of hope, that despite the struggles and hardships we face, we can still overcome them, and our shadows don't have to define us.
